I recently visited one of my local churches, it was very idyllic, the perfect little country village church. On the modest wooden benches there was a rather large assortment of kneeler cushions. They were each individually hand embroidered with a large variety of imagery from a harvest scene complete with combine harvester to a nest full of feeding baby birds, my favorites however were the personalized ones- the ones with people’s names and dates on them. I am not sure if they were made specifically for the person named to kneel on during service of if they were made in memory of them. They are however each completely unique and very special.
